Espoo, Finland - Cell phone maker Nokia (NYSE: NOK)
announced on Friday that it will lay off up to 330 employees from its research
and development operations, representing about 2% of its global research and
development staff of 17,000.
The company said the layoffs at its facilities in Finland and Denmark are "in line with the
company's focused portfolio of future products."
